The listing
Hypori, Inc. is a high-growth cybersecurity SaaS company transforming how organizations think about secure mobility. Our virtual workspace platform enables users to access enterprise apps and data from any mobile device—with zero data on the endpoint and total personal privacy. Backed by $55M in funding from investors including UBS, AE Industrial Partners, Hale Capital Partners, and GreatPoint Ventures, Hypori is expanding into new commercial and regulated markets. Learn more at hypori.com.
Overview:
As a Product Manager, you will drive the execution of strategic objectives, shape the product roadmap, and manage priorities across the product lifecycle from planning and requirements gathering through launch and ongoing optimization for the Hypori Secure Messaging product suite. This is both a customer-facing and hands-on technical role, requiring a balance of strategic execution, cross-functional collaboration, and the ability to translate market needs into actionable product direction.
This role will involve working as part of a globally distributed team, and accordingly, there will be a need for ad-hoc meetings out of standard working hours.
Please note: Due to the nature of this role, applicants must hold UK citizenship and be eligible to obtain and maintain the appropriate level of UK security clearance.
Responsibilities:
- Understand and synthesize customer, market, and business needs to inform and drive product strategy.
- Develop and maintain a current understanding of industry and technology trends.
- Collaborate with Security, Engineering, Sales and Marketing, Information Governance, Customer Success, and the Leadership team to define requirements to align with the overall business strategy and goals.
- Support the product vision and manage the roadmap for your area, keeping it aligned with company goals and customer needs.
- Deliver a financially sound, continuously improving technology platform.
- Protect intellectual property, user data, and system integrity by (a) adhering to Hypori's policies and procedures for secure software development and (b) following best practices for secure product design, implementation, and deployment of development, build, test, production, and other environments.
- Act as the primary product voice in customer engagements, leading discovery and feedback sessions to align customer needs with the product roadmap.
- Support Product Leadership in creation of product management plans, product-specific business plans, and product and release launch plans.
- Monitor release schedules to ensure product and feature availability.
- Work with cross functional teams to accomplish objectives and resolve problems.
- Balance product requirements and development resource constraints to establish achievable product development schedules.
- Support the development of content for customers, support, and sales teams.
- Partner with customer-facing teams to drive client success, retention, and growth.
- This role may involve ad-hoc travel within the UK and overseas.
Qualifications:
- 4+ years of Product Management or related role.
- This role requires UK Baseline Personnel Security Standard (BPSS) screening. Any offer of employment will be conditional on satisfactory completion.
-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Business, Engineering, Computer Science, Mathematics, or relevant industry experience.
- Product architecture and design experience for cloud-scale enterprise software deployed globally and run 24x7 as a service on cloud providers such as AWS.
- Experience driving elements of the product development lifecycle such as product vision, go-to-market strategy, requirements gathering, and product launch.
- Experience creating wireframes, mockups, and high-fidelity designs with Figma or similar software.
- Ability to effectively communicate, both written and verbal, with technical and non-technical cross-functional teams.
- Strong customer-first approach with ability to balance business needs against customer requirements to deliver an optimized experience.
- Experience in conducting competitive research and analysis.
